undefined reference to `ts_virtobj_set_button_caps' >>> >> Apparently there is something wrong about the references from this patch >> to a previous one from the same series ([PATCH 1/4] Input: ts-virtobj - >> Add touchs[c]reen virtual object handling). The "url" link shows all >> patches of this series in the right order though. >> >> All these functions are declared in the linux/input/ts-virtobj.h header >> and also inline-defined there if ts-virtobj is not selected. If it is >> selected (either y or M), the functions are exported from >> driver/input/touchscreen/ts-virtobj.c. According to the error report, >> ts-virtobj was selected as a module. >> >> I could build the kernel with the three possible configurations >> (ts-virtobj y/n/M) for x86_64 as well as for arm64 with no errors or >> warnings repeatedly, so I am a bit confused now. I am probably >> missing something, but I do not know what. >> >> I wonder if the new file where the functions are defined (ts-virtobj.c) >> could not be found by some reason or if the test build does not like the >> way I handled the function declaration/definition. Any hint or advice >> would be more than welcome. > > The report is correct. Build driver builtin and your virtual as module. You are right, that was the configuration I was missing, which I honestly did not even consider when I tested this feature. The problem seems to be that I am using the IS_ENABLED macro which returns true if selected as a module, but the define is in that case CONFIG_TOUCHSCREEN_TS_VIRTOBJ_MODULE instead of CONFIG_TOUCHSCREEN_TS_VIRTOBJ. As I am using the latter define in the Makefile, it does not get compiled. I am testing the IS_REACHABLE macro for the header instead, which I think is the right one in this case and actually fixes the bug.
